For my contribution, I’m introducing you to Teaghan — the hero of CREAM and a bounty hunter who enjoys his job to the utmost, even if he is a little… unconventional.

I wanted to stray away from the typical vampire who is all proper and old school/country when I wrote Teaghan. That vampire has been done to death, right? So why not write a vampire who likes to keep with the times? He’s definitely not what Jeliyah, the heroine of CREAM was expecting. That’s for sure.

*****

Teaghan was a top enforcer with hundreds of kills under his belt, a fifth of those after the human-vampire cooperative started.

He’d retired seven partners in the last three years, which was high by anyone’s standards. Most partnerships lasted a minimum of one year before a necromancer was close to retirement. With Teaghan’s kill rate, a necromancer only needed to stay by his side for a few months.

Someone with a record like that should be the stoic, no-nonsense type. Jeliyah had been prepared for the militant type with a chip on his shoulder because he had to babysit a human, even if that human was giving him the edge he needed to keep his kill count so high.

She got flaming-red hair in neat cornrows that ended past his shoulders, a tight black tank top with thick gold chains draped over it, baggy jeans that were two sizes too big and tan work boots with the laces untied. His only saving grace was that he knew how to use a belt, though that didn’t change the fact that a vampire born in the seventeen hundreds was dressed gangsta.

*****

Cute, huh? Suffice to say, I had a lot of fun writing Teaghan. All I had to do was think of what a typical vampire would do in a situation and then run the other way with it. But then, that’s my usual M.O. with most of my writing.

But being gangsta is just what Teaghan does to add spice to his life. His true passion is killing. He’s good at it and loves any job that lets him do more of it — hence the reason he’s an Enforcer — the PC term for a government paid bounty hunter.

CREAM by Zenobia Renquist(Erotic Vampire IR Romance, MF)

She’s entered a world where blood, sex, and cash rules everything around her.

What do a four hundred-year-old vampire and a mid-level necromancer have in common? Money. Jeliyah needs it to pay off the people who trained her and Teaghan enjoys killing to get it. Together they hunt rogue vampires—assuming Teaghan can focus on something other than getting her in bed and Jeliyah doesn’t put a bullet in him first.

The uneasy partnership promises to be lucrative until Teaghan and Jeliyah get on the wrong side of a feud. Jeliyah is forced to use forbidden magic and finds herself bound to a man she should hate—but whom she can’t stop fantasizing about.

Every second they stay alive fuels a growing desire Jeliyah is unwilling to deny. Is it the magic? The danger? The only way to get the answers she craves is to outrun the enemy or kill them. She knows Teaghan’s preference but it’s Jeliyah who must put their mind-blowing sex aside and make the choice that will decide both their fates.

Inside Scoop: An interracial romance between a wannabe-gangtsa vampire and a career-focused magic user who go from being the hunters to the hunted in an exciting new urban fantasy world.
